Top 10 Players 2016 class

Featured Replies

Mine is based on what they are right now, not college potential, because I would move Wright and Goodin to 1-2 position.

 

1.) Quentin Goodin - Taylor County (multiple offers for the Sophomore to be)

2.) Carson Williams - Owen County (2 offers for the sophomore to be)

3.) Eli Wright - Apollo (stock will rise extremely high next year after AAU full season)

4.) Matthew Miller - John Hardin (rumors circulating WKU is about to offer)

5.) Braxton Beverly - Perry County Central (numerous offers for the Sophomore to be)

6.) Darius Williams - Dunbar (Numerous D-1 interest, close to receiving a 1st offer from NKU)

7.) Mason Faulkner - Caverna (youngest kid probably in the class, interesting to see where his height & weight are in 10 months)

8.) Will Hager - Mercer County (been on the scene for two years and established now, key component to a regional contender over next 3 years)

9.) Ben Weyer - New Cath (Freshman Starter for New Catch)

10.) Malik Dow - Ballard (great defender and rebounder, must improve offense game, and how much bigger)

 

By time it is all said and done, a top 3-5 player in this class my predictions will look as.

 

1.) Eli Wright - Apollo

2.) Quentin Goodin - Taylor County

3.) Matthew Miller - John Hardin

4.) Colton Elkins - Boyle County (load of potential, only going to get better.

5.) Darius Williams - Dunbar
